Lightning Suspends Allegheny in the Steel City

No make-up date has been announced for Allegheny’s match with La Roche

PITTSBURGH, Pa. – A lightning delay stymied a promising start for the Allegheny College men's soccer team this afternoon as its match with La Roche College was suspended due to the weather.

The Gators went up 1-0 in the fifth minute thanks to a goal from sophomore forward Tolossa Hassan. Junior midfielder Scott Powell set the Evergreen State native up with a cross in front of the box and the sophomore finished it off with one touch.

Weather had other plans for Allegheny as lightning struck in the 34th minute. After a wait of three hours, the match was suspended.

The Gators are back in action this Wednesday as they welcome Geneva to their home turf. That match is scheduled to begin at 7:30 p.m. from Frank B. Fuhrer Field.
